Event on June 12, 2011

The Pentecost Offering is a powerful opportunity to minister for the future. Congregations keep 40% for programs that benefit children at risk. The General Assembly divides the remaining 60% between ministries with youth and young adults 50% and children-at-risk ministries 10%.

The needs are great, the opportunities to help abundant. Jesus said, "As God has sent me, so I send you". We answer Christ's call with our gifts and with our very lives. Our gifts allow children to grow into thoughtful and centered young people and, in turn, into empathetic young aduts with a healthy sense of self-worth and the selfless desire to serve others. It is with our call, with the help of the Holy Spirit, to encourage young people to seek out ways to determine God's plan for them. Pentecost Offering...Children at risk. Youth. Young Adults.
